Good afternoon Commissioners and Exec. Director Metruck,
My name is Jordan Van Voast and I am a licensed acupuncturist and member of Seattle Cruise
[i]
Control. 2020 is on track to be the warmest year on record. This summer's historic wildfire season  ,
with megafires still burning in California, Oregon, and Washington, have thus far killed at least 37
people, burned six million acres, and blanketed hundreds of thousands of square miles with a plume
of thick toxic smoke that was tracked as far as Europe, 5000 miles away. Health experts
recommended everyone to stay indoors for 11 days, but even with high quality indoor air filters,
many of my clients reported negative effects. How many people living unsheltered died or are still ill
from the smoke? Nobody tracks those numbers so we will never know. These fires are a direct
consequence of human caused climate change and the impacts are always going to be inequitable.
I find it disheartening that at your recent economic recovery summit with industry, according to one
of our members who listened in, very little of substance was mentioned regarding how the climate
emergency must be factored in to any discussion of economic recovery. Instead we heard the same
tired refrain of how cruise is an economic engine for the region. As we enter the Anthropocene,
when actions of decision makers like yourselves will determine whether human civilization will
survive another generation or two, I urge you to listen to the cries of Mother Earth. We need a lot
fewer engines now, and a lot more trees. Please use your imagination and act boldly, beginning with
addressing our region's unhealthy addiction to the cruise industry. Let the ships go to other Ports if
that's how it needs to happen. The important thing is to exercise leadership now, while we still have
a little time left. I wouldn't be speaking to you if I didn't have confidence that all of you have the
capacity to do the right thing. Thank you.
